html { font-family: 'Georgia'; font-size: 16pt}

body { font-family: f; max-width: 1200px; margin: 2rem auto; padding: 2rem; background: #f9f97d; color: #111; }

header { display:flex; justify-content:space-between; align-items:center; }

nav a {margin-right: 1rem; text-decoration:underline; color:#FFCB4A;font-size:1.8rem;text-align:center; }

a:link {
  color: #FFCB4A;
}


a:visited {
  color: #FFB17D; 
}


a:hover {
  color: #FFE994; 
}


h1 { font-family: 'Georgia', serif; 
      font-size: 1.8rem; 
      color: #F2AC9B; }

  
h2 { font-family: serif;
    font-size: 1.5rem;
    color: #ffffff;
    
}

li { color: #ffe8e8}

p { 
    font-family: sans-serif; 
    color: #FFE8E8;
  
  }

figcaption {color: #FFCB4A;}

img { display:block; margin: .8rem 0; }

.container { background: #C44B39; padding: 1.2rem; }


#banner {text-align: center; white-space:nowrap;}

.inline-block {display: inline-block;vertical-align: top; margin: 10px;}
